  • Significance: The design of the Buena Vista Road bridge has been identified as a Marsh rainbow arch, named for its designer and patentee, James B. Marsh. The patent was issued in 1912 when Marsh was president of his own engineering company in Des Moines, Iowa. Bridges of this type were popular from the time of the patent until the early 1930s, particularly in the midwest of the United States but a few examples are found outside that region.
